Jun Sakurada buys a doll on the Internet - who comes to life before his very eyes. Jun must enter an all-new reality to protect and serve a living doll.

Though it's the basis for the anime, and has the same plot and lavishly designed characters, once you've seen the anime it can't really compare withthe story in its full-colour glory.

If you're a die-hard Rozen Maiden fan, though, you should get a few kicks out of the differences in the plot later on in the series.

The irst novel, however, italmost identical to its anime adaption, and ultimately it's nothing mroe than the same-old. ( )
